Miscellaneous_Word_Problems/195733: Building a pool in the shape of an ellipse. The equation for the pool is x^2/324 + y^2/196 = 1 Find the longest distance and shortest distance across the pool.
I'm not sure where to start?
y^2=1-x^2/324 and then square both sides?
1 solutions

Answer 146778 by jim_thompson5910(28504) About Me  on 2009-05-10 21:56:03 (Show Source):
You can put this solution on YOUR website!
x%5E2%2F324+%2B+y%5E2%2F196+=+1+ Start with the given equation.


x%5E2%2F18%5E2+%2B+y%5E2%2F196+=+1+ Rewrite 324 as 18%5E2


x%5E2%2F18%5E2+%2B+y%5E2%2F14%5E2+=+1+ Rewrite 196 as 14%5E2


So the equation is now in the form %28x-h%29%5E2%2Fa%5E2%2B%28y-k%29%5E2%2Fb%5E2=1 (which is the general equation of an ellipse) where h=0, k=0, a=18 and b=14


The longest distance between any two points along a line on the ellipse falls on the major axis. The length of the semi major axis simply turns out to be the larger value of "a" or "b"

Since "a" is larger, this means that the length of the semi major axis is 18 units. Double this value to get 36 units.

So the the longest distance across the pool is 36 units.


For the shortest distance, just use the smaller value 14 and double it to 28.


So the the shortest distance across the pool is 28 units.

Linear_Equations_And_Systems_Word_Problems/195674: Hi, I am having a problem with the following question.
On a test containing 120 questions, the final score is based on 1 point for each correct answer and 1/4 of a point subtracted for each incorrect answer. Allan answered all of the questions and received a final score of 100 points. How many questions did Allan answer correctly?
Thank you for your help!
Melissa
1 solutions

Answer 146739 by jim_thompson5910(28504) About Me  on 2009-05-10 14:59:45 (Show Source):
You can put this solution on YOUR website!
Let
x = number of correct answers
y = number of incorrect answers

Since there are 120 questions and you can only get a correct or incorrect answer, this means that x%2By=120

Also, since "the final score is based on 1 point for each correct answer and 1/4 of a point subtracted for each incorrect answer" and Allan "received a final score of 100 points", this means that x-%281%2F4%29%2Ay=100


x%2By=120 Start with the first equation.


y=120-x Subtract x from both sides.


x-%281%2F4%29%2Ay=100 Move onto the second equation


x-%281%2F4%29%2A%28120-x%29=100 Plug in y=120-x


x-%281%2F4%29%2A%28120%29%2B%281%2F4%29x=100 Distribute


x-120%2F4%2B%281%2F4%29x=100 Multiply


x-30%2B%281%2F4%29x=100 Reduce


4%28x%29-4%2830%29%2Bcross%284%29%28%281%2Fcross%284%29%29x%29=4%28100%29 Multiply EVERY term by the LCD 4 to clear any fractions.


4x-120%2Bx=400 Multiply and simplify


5x-120=400 Combine like terms on the left side.


5x=400%2B120 Add 120 to both sides.


5x=520 Combine like terms on the right side.


x=%28520%29%2F%285%29 Divide both sides by 5 to isolate x.


x=104 Reduce.


So this means that Allan answered 104 questions correctly.

Probability-and-statistics/195663: two cards are drawn from a deck of 7 cards numbered 1 through 7. once a card is drawn, it is not replaced. find the probability of drawing a 4 and then a 6.
1 solutions

Answer 146735 by jim_thompson5910(28504) About Me  on 2009-05-10 14:14:58 (Show Source):
You can put this solution on YOUR website!
P(drawing a 4) = 1/7

once a 4 is drawn (and not put back), there are 6 cards left. So

P(drawing a 6 next) = 1/6

So ...

P(drawing a 4 then a 6) = P(drawing a 4) * P(drawing a 6 next) = (1/7)*(1/6) = (1*1)/(7*6) = 1/42


Probability-and-statistics/195661: If a number cube is rolled two times, what is the probability of rolling a 1 both times?
1 solutions

Answer 146733 by jim_thompson5910(28504) About Me  on 2009-05-10 14:07:35 (Show Source):
You can put this solution on YOUR website!
P(rolling 1 twice) = P(rolling a 1 AND rolling a 1) = P(rolling a 1) * P(rolling a 1) = (1/6)*(1/6) = (1*1)/(6*6) = 1/36
